Mr & Mrs Tryinghardtosurvive were officially BR at 11.40am yesterday at Coventry Court and thought would let people know whom are going there what is in store to put minds at rest.
We arrvived and booked in, we were then met by a really lovely lady whom went through our forms whilst happily chatting away like we were her best friends telling us not to worry and being extremely reassuring.
Spent 20 mins going through the forms and then an hour chatting in a private room about everything from football to politics before she took us to the judge and on the way sharing jokes with other court staff.
Went in front of the judge for about 1 min whom again was very nice and that was it!
Went back to collect our forms and she wished us well for the future again telling us not to worry.
We both walked out a bit shell shocked at how it went and considering how nervous we were prior despite this forum giving advice, you feel like you are going to be tortured it went really well. It was like we were important customers not two people going through a court process.
I do not know how other courts operate but if you are going through Coventry they are really nice and totally understanding. For what is not a nice experience they made it as best as could be.
Like many previous posts it seems the hardest part until this point is making the decision that you cannot continues and the preparing for the day.
Hopefully the OR will be the same_pale_ anyone with experience of the Birmingham OR would be pleased to hear your experience.

The OR phoned a couple of days after and arranged a telephone interview for both of us one after another and said should not take long as really busy at the moment!
He seemed a really nice chap and was interested in the money in the bank which I said was his and was not going to touch it. Agreed to give me 24 hours before contacting the bank so could print off bank statements as he was a bit overworked and may nto have time, was really grateful when said it was not problem for me to do it.
We have got our telephone call on Monday 12th April and went BR on 18the March.0 -
